news 2026/7/4 7:02:48

Spirit Web Player核心功能解析:让你的网页动画更流畅的终极工具

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Spirit Web Player核心功能解析:让你的网页动画更流畅的终极工具

Spirit Web Player核心功能解析:让你的网页动画更流畅的终极工具

【免费下载链接】spirit🙌 Play Spirit animations on the web项目地址: https://gitcode.com/gh_mirrors/spi/spirit

Spirit Web Player是一款专为网页动画设计的高效工具,能够帮助开发者轻松实现流畅、高质量的动画效果。作为GitHub加速计划中的重要项目,它提供了直观的动画控制和优化功能,让网页动画的创建和管理变得前所未有的简单。

🚀 核心功能亮点

1. 强大的动画时间线管理

Spirit Web Player提供了精确的时间线控制功能,允许开发者对动画的每一帧进行细致调整。通过src/group/timeline.js和src/group/timelines.js模块,你可以轻松创建复杂的动画序列,实现平滑的过渡效果。

2. 灵活的关键帧系统

借助src/group/keyframe.js和src/group/keyframes.js模块,开发者可以创建和管理关键帧动画。这一功能支持多种动画曲线和缓动效果,让你的网页元素动起来更加自然。

3. 智能属性动画控制

Spirit Web Player的属性动画系统通过src/group/prop.js和src/group/props.js模块实现,允许你对CSS属性、SVG属性等进行动画控制,轻松实现元素的缩放、旋转、透明度变化等效果。

🔧 快速上手指南

安装步骤

要开始使用Spirit Web Player,首先需要克隆项目仓库:

git clone https://gitcode.com/gh_mirrors/spi/spirit

然后安装依赖:

cd spirit yarn install

基本使用方法

  1. 导入Spirit库:
import Spirit from './src/index.js';
  1. 创建动画实例:
const spirit = new Spirit();
  1. 加载并播放动画:
spirit.loadAnimation({ // 动画配置 }).then(() => { spirit.play(); });

💡 实用技巧

优化动画性能

Spirit Web Player内置了性能优化机制,通过src/utils/gsap.js模块集成了GSAP动画引擎,确保动画在各种设备上都能流畅运行。建议优先使用transform和opacity属性进行动画,以获得最佳性能。

调试与排错

利用src/utils/debug.js模块提供的调试工具,可以轻松追踪动画问题。启用调试模式后,你可以在控制台查看详细的动画执行日志,快速定位并解决问题。

📚 深入学习资源

要深入了解Spirit Web Player的更多功能,建议查阅以下资源:

  • 测试用例:test/group-spec.js
  • 配置文件:src/config/config.js
  • 工具函数:src/utils/index.js

通过这些资源,你可以全面掌握Spirit Web Player的使用技巧,为你的网页添加令人惊艳的动画效果。无论你是动画新手还是经验丰富的开发者,Spirit Web Player都能帮助你轻松实现专业级别的网页动画。

【免费下载链接】spirit🙌 Play Spirit animations on the web项目地址: https://gitcode.com/gh_mirrors/spi/spirit

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/7/4 7:02:26

jqjq对象与数组操作:复杂数据结构的终极处理技巧

jqjq对象与数组操作:复杂数据结构的终极处理技巧 【免费下载链接】jqjq jq implementation of jq 项目地址: https://gitcode.com/gh_mirrors/jq/jqjq 想要轻松处理JSON数据中的复杂对象与数组吗?jqjq作为一款强大的jq实现工具,提供了…

作者头像 李华
网站建设 2026/7/4 7:02:06

九大网盘直链解析工具:免费高速下载完全指南

九大网盘直链解析工具:免费高速下载完全指南 【免费下载链接】Online-disk-direct-link-download-assistant 一个基于 JavaScript 的网盘文件下载地址获取工具。基于【网盘直链下载助手】修改 ,支持 百度网盘 / 阿里云盘 / 中国移动云盘 / 天翼云盘 / 迅…

作者头像 李华
网站建设 2026/7/4 6:59:15

2026旗舰CPU混合架构与服务器芯片设计解析

1. 从2026年旗舰CPU对决看芯片设计哲学当AMD锐龙AI 9 465与Ultra X7 358H这两款2026年移动端旗舰芯片同台竞技时,我们看到的不仅是性能参数的对比,更是两种芯片设计理念的碰撞。作为经历过三代异构计算架构迭代的硬件工程师,我发现消费级与服…

作者头像 李华
网站建设 2026/7/4 6:59:02

FLoRES项目历史版本全解析:从FLORESv1到200的进化之路

FLoRES项目历史版本全解析:从FLORESv1到200的进化之路 【免费下载链接】flores Facebook Low Resource (FLoRes) MT Benchmark 项目地址: https://gitcode.com/gh_mirrors/fl/flores FLoRes(Facebook Low Resource MT Benchmark)是Fac…

作者头像 李华
网站建设 2026/7/4 6:58:53

如何快速上手jqjq:5个简单步骤掌握自解释JSON处理器

如何快速上手jqjq:5个简单步骤掌握自解释JSON处理器 【免费下载链接】jqjq jq implementation of jq 项目地址: https://gitcode.com/gh_mirrors/jq/jqjq jqjq是一款创新的自解释JSON处理器,它本身就是用jq语言实现的jq解释器。这个独特的项目不仅…

作者头像 李华
网站建设 2026/7/4 6:58:46

如何用Reacord构建动态Discord机器人:完整教程与实例

如何用Reacord构建动态Discord机器人:完整教程与实例 【免费下载链接】reacord Create interactive Discord messages using React. ⚛ 项目地址: https://gitcode.com/gh_mirrors/re/reacord Reacord是一个强大的工具,它允许开发者使用React来创…

作者头像 李华